About

Qifa Ke is a scholar working on Computer Vision and Pattern Recognition, Artificial Intelligence and Computational Mechanics. According to data from OpenAlex, Qifa Ke has authored 14 papers receiving a total of 956 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Computer Vision and Pattern Recognition, 3 papers in Artificial Intelligence and 2 papers in Computational Mechanics. Recurrent topics in Qifa Ke’s work include Image Retrieval and Classification Techniques (9 papers), Advanced Image and Video Retrieval Techniques (8 papers) and Domain Adaptation and Few-Shot Learning (2 papers). Qifa Ke is often cited by papers focused on Image Retrieval and Classification Techniques (9 papers), Advanced Image and Video Retrieval Techniques (8 papers) and Domain Adaptation and Few-Shot Learning (2 papers). Qifa Ke collaborates with scholars based in United States, China and India. Qifa Ke's co-authors include Michael Isard, Yunchao Gong, Svetlana Lazebnik, Zhong Wu, Jian Sun, Jian Sun, Tiezheng Ge, Kaiming He, Takeo Kanade and Takeo Kanade and has published in prestigious journals such as IEEE Transactions on Pattern Analysis and Machine Intelligence, International Journal of Computer Vision and Pattern Recognition Letters.
